Spanish · Verb · #469 most common

impartir

to teach
to impart

Regular-ir ending

In the tables below, the stem is shown in black and the ending in purple.

1.

Presente

Habitual actions, general truths, and what's happening now.

yoimparto
impartes
él/ellaimparte
nosotrosimpartimos
vosotrosimpartís
ellos/ellasimparten

El profesor imparte clases de matemáticas todos los días.

The teacher imparts math lessons every day.

Ellos imparten conocimientos valiosos a sus estudiantes.

They impart valuable knowledge to their students.

2.

Pretérito Indefinido

Completed actions at a specific point in the past.

yoimpartí
impartiste
él/ellaimpart
nosotrosimpartimos
vosotrosimpartisteis
ellos/ellasimpartieron

Ayer, el maestro impartió una lección sobre historia.

Yesterday, the teacher imparted a lesson on history.

La semana pasada, ella impartió un taller de arte.

Last week, she imparted an art workshop.

3.

Imperfecto

Ongoing or repeated actions in the past, descriptions, and background context.

yoimpartía
impartías
él/ellaimpartía
nosotrosimpartíamos
vosotrosimpartíais
ellos/ellasimpartían

Cuando era niño, mi padre impartía lecciones de música.

When I was a child, my father imparted music lessons.

Los profesores siempre impartían conocimientos interesantes.

The teachers always imparted interesting knowledge.

4.

Futuro Simple

Future actions, predictions, and speculation about the present.

yoimpartiré
impartirás
él/ellaimpartirá
nosotrosimpartiremos
vosotrosimpartiréis
ellos/ellasimpartirán

Mañana, el profesor impartirá una conferencia sobre ciencia.

Tomorrow, the teacher will impart a lecture on science.

La próxima semana, ellos impartirán un curso de idiomas.

Next week, they will impart a language course.

5.

Condicional

Hypothetical situations, polite requests, and future-in-the-past.

yoimpartiría
impartirías
él/ellaimpartiría
nosotrosimpartiríamos
vosotrosimpartiríais
ellos/ellasimpartirían

Si tuviera tiempo, impartiría clases de cocina.

If I had time, I would impart cooking classes.

Ella impartiría más lecciones si tuviera más estudiantes.

She would impart more lessons if she had more students.

6.

Subjuntivo Presente

Wishes, doubts, emotions, and subordinate clauses expressing uncertainty.

yoimparta
impartas
él/ellaimparta
nosotrosimpartamos
vosotrosimpartáis
ellos/ellasimpartan

Es importante que el maestro imparta su conocimiento.

It is important that the teacher imparts his knowledge.

Espero que ellos impartan la clase con entusiasmo.

I hope that they impart the class with enthusiasm.

7.

Subjuntivo Imperfecto

Past subjunctive contexts, hypothetical si-clauses, and polite suggestions.

yoimpartiera
impartieras
él/ellaimpartiera
nosotrosimpartiéramos
vosotrosimpartierais
ellos/ellasimpartieran

Si el profesor impartiera más clases, los estudiantes aprenderían más.

If the teacher imparted more classes, the students would learn more.

Ojalá que ella impartiera su sabiduría a todos.

I wish she would impart her wisdom to everyone.

Is "impartir" regular or irregular in Spanish?
"impartir" is a regular -ir verb in Spanish. It follows the standard conjugation pattern for -ir verbs.
